Snoring Treatment through Lifestyle Modification

The physicians at New York’s leading snoring center, Eos Sleep, formerly the Manhattan Snoring and Sleep Center, understand that sometimes simple lifestyle modification is the best “medicine” to cure snoring, and certainly realize that it is considered to be the best first step in the treatment of snoring. It is recommended that patients start with these lifestyle modifications as well as keep a sleep diary to monitor progress and changes, to have in hand when and if it is time to see a doctor. Some modifications include:

> Losing Weight
Because excess weight is the most common contributing factor to snoring, individuals who are even mildly overweight find that the solution of weight loss can significantly reduce their snoring with a very modest weight loss of five to ten pounds.

> Quitting Smoking
Quitting smoking can be a snoring solution because smoking leads to irritation and dryness of mucous membranes. The elimination of cigars or cigarettes is a lifestyle change that can have a dramatic impact on snoring.

> Reducing Alcohol, Sedatives, and Sedating Antihistamines
Alcohol, sedatives, and sedating antihistamines lower muscle tone in the upper airways, causing an increased airway resistance and snoring. Many people who reduce these substances report improvements in their snoring.

> Sleep Position
For some people, an increased amount of obstruction occurs when they sleep on their backs. Described as positional snoring, this type of snoring explains a snorer’s common complaint of being "frequently assaulted" through the night and implored to roll over. A simple solution to snoring is to sew a ball into the pocket of a t-shirt that is then worn backward during sleep, keeping the snorer off of his/her back. Some positional snorers also improve when the head of the bed is elevated.
